Stamp Act Amendment Act 1976 (WA)
WESTERN AUSTRALIA.
STAMP.
No. 96 of 1976.
AN ACT to amend the Stamp Act, 1921-1974.
[Assented to 12th November, 1976.1
RE it enacted by the Queen's Most Excellent Majesty, by and with the advice and consent of the Legislative Council and the Legislative Assembly of Western Australia, in this present Parliament assembled, and by the authority of the same, as follows:—

Subsection (3) of section 120 of the principal Act is amended by deleting the words "and exempt- ing any such statutory declaration from being chargeable with duty under this Act" in lines six, seven and eight.

(i) by adding under the heading "Exemption." in the item beginning with the passage "BOND, COVENANT, OR INSTRUMENT", immediately before the item beginning with the words "BOND FOR ADMINISTRA- TION", the following passage-
Charter-party agreements.
Any instrument in respect of a covenant
or agreement by any person to pay sums of money, as a principal security, in relation to agreements for
(i) hire of any goods, wares or merchandise;
(ii) hire, construction or installa- tion of any machinery or plant;
| (iii) | execution of any building works; or |
(iv) works or services of civil or other engineering or of a technological nature. ;
